Pantheon Releases Odyssey 14.2

RESTON, VA – October 29, 2019 – Pantheon, Inc. today announced the 14.2 release of its no-code platform, Odyssey. The new enhancements and features make the no-code integration platform more comprehensive and easier to use, including additional data transformation capabilities, virtual agents, and performance and rendering improvements.

“Odyssey is committed to bringing relentlessly simple solutions to automation and integration,” said Rajesh Purushothaman, President of Pantheon. “The new enhancements and features included in this release will assist our enterprise customers on their journey to scale complex integrations, making work easier and more efficient for their teams.”

Key highlights of the new release include:

  • Odyssey Natural Language Processing Engine embedded with support for deducing message intent from emails, texts, documents and other sources of unstructured data. This capability can be tied to Odyssey workflows, bundled into automation apps or provided as part of API interfaces to create business libraries and UI functions that respond to natural language-based requests for information.
  • Improvements to Odyssey Data Transformation capabilities to transform data at the Edge, now supporting the ability to transform millions of records from varying data sources. These transformation features can be configured to scale to accommodate the type and volume of data being processed.
  • Performance and rendering improvements to enhance user experiences across multiple devices, including tablets, smartphones and laptops/desktops featuring latest UX industry standards––bringing one design to many devices.
  • Odyssey User Experience Design Language (OUXDL) now delivers improved and enhanced virtual agents capable of modernizing legacy web applications. This can then be rendered on any device or used on desktop/laptop browsers. When used in combination with white-labeling features for iOS and Android platforms, this brings the power of Odyssey automation to your existing applications without major redesign requirements.
  • Many more enhancements and improvements that allow the platform to scale for enterprise class automation scenarios.
